Understanding UHMWPE Pulleys

Ultra-High Molecular Weight Polyethylene (UHMWPE) is a type of plastic known for its durability and low friction. These pulleys are increasingly popular in various industries, ranging from marine to manufacturing. Their lightweight nature and high strength-to-weight ratio make them ideal for demanding applications.

Advantages of UHMWPE Pulleys

UHMWPE pulleys offer several benefits that make them a top choice:

  1. Weight Savings: The lightweight design of UHMWPE pulleys makes them easier to handle. This reduces strain during installation and operation.

  2. Corrosion Resistance: Unlike steel, UHMWPE does not corrode. This means that in harsh environments, UHMWPE pulleys will last longer.

  3. Low Friction: The low coefficient of friction in UHMWPE allows for smoother operation. This results in less wear and tear on cables and equipment.

  4. Enhanced Safety: With no sharp edges, UHMWPE pulleys are safer to handle. Reducing the risk of injuries is a significant benefit in any workspace.

Exploring Steel Pulleys

Steel has been a trusted material for pulleys for many years. Its strength and durability make it a go-to option for heavy-duty applications. However, steel pulleys come with some limitations that are worth considering.

Advantages of Steel Pulleys

Steel pulleys possess several characteristics that can be advantageous:

  1. Strength: Steel pulleys can withstand heavy loads and high impacts. This makes them suitable for more demanding industrial applications.

  2. Longevity: When properly maintained, steel can last a long time. Its durability makes it a proven choice in many industries.

  3. Cost: Steel pulleys are often more affordable compared to UHMWPE options. This can be a significant factor for businesses on a budget.

Comparing Performance

When comparing UHMWPE pulleys to steel pulleys, the differences in performance are critical.

Weight and Handling

UHMWPE pulleys weigh significantly less than steel pulleys. This advantage in weight helps reduce fatigue during installation and operation, making tasks more efficient.

Resistance to Wear and Tear

In terms of resistance to wear, UHMWPE pulleys outperform steel pulleys. The low friction characteristics of UHMWPE result in minimal wear on cables. Over time, this can lead to cost savings in repairs and replacements.

Impact Resistance

While steel is strong, it can also be brittle under certain strains. UHMWPE offers excellent impact resistance, making it less likely to break under stress. This increased reliability is crucial in many operational scenarios.

Environmental Considerations

UHMWPE is more environmentally friendly than steel. It is often manufactured with a smaller carbon footprint. Using UHMWPE pulleys contributes to sustainable practices in industry.
